Itīs interesting how things change.

Just a week ago I was planning to do 90% of my revenue flights on AC metal (50k-70k miles per year, all for leisure) for the foreseeable future.

Now Iīm most likely going to only do 35k miles next year as with the new program I donīt even have enough credits to upgrade three intīl Latitude trips. (and donīt even get me started on the elimination of SSWUs, threshold bonuses and credits for flight passes)

BA seems like a decent option:
- Silver status (pretty much comparable to *G, not not quite as good) only requires 400 tier points which equates to one roundtrip FRA-LHR-North America and and one intra-European roundtrip in C. BAīs C fares are often comparable to ACīs Latitude fares
- 100% bonus miles for Silver members
- upgrades for 12.5k miles o/w from Premium economy to Business Class, so basically the miles Iīd earn on a roundtrip pay for the upgrade (e.g. roundtrip FRA-LHR-SFO in WT+ is $1500a.i., upgraded to business class, but no miles earned in return)

Living in London, I would like a status match with BA. Problem is - they don't match. HOWEVER, and here is the interesting bit (and I hope this experiment works - I'll keep you all posted).

BD Diamond Club is matching one level lower than AF/KL FlyingBlue. If I understand it correctly, my FB Plat will become Diamond Gold.

THEN:
Some time ago, BD shut their routes from LHR to TLV. BA, very cheekily, is matching BD status for people flying on this route (ie ME) like for like (BD Gold to BAEC Gold).

Anyone try this before?
